Henrik Fisker teased fans about unveiling something super exciting tomorrow morning. It’s the Fisker Super Car and we have an early photo.
On the eve of Fisker earnings, Henrik Fisker teased us this evening by posting a photo on Instagram. He said that he is going to reveal something super exciting tomorrow morning. He used the hashtag #supercar. It looks like a photo taken of the stars from a convertible with the top down. It’s possible the Super Car is the one being worked on by Fisker Magic Works is in the United Kingdom.

Taking a look at the Fisker Investor Presentation
In the latest investor deck, you’ll find a pipeline of Fisker EVs planned out to 2025. Three of those vehicles are under covers. All three are expected to launch in 2024. This is going to be a new car that we haven’t seen in its entirety yet. We know about Fisker PEAR and that is a personal mobility device, not a super car.
